10 Gbps | Single Mode Fiber | LC | 20 km (12.4 mi) | Lifetime Warranty
The SFP-10G-BX20D-I-ST is a Cisco SFP-10G-BX20D-I compatible downstream fiber SFP+ transceiver which pairs with StarTech.com's SFP-10G-BX20U-I-ST. They are designed, programmed and tested to work with 10GBASE-BX compatible Cisco switches and routers. The SFP+ transceiver module supports a maximum distance of up to 20 km (12.4 mi) and delivers dependable 10 GbE connectivity over fiber cabling.
Technical Specifications:
• Wavelength: 1330nmTx/1270nmRx • Maximum Data Transfer Rate: 10Gbps • Type: Single Mode Fiber • Connection Type: LC Connector • Maximum Transfer Distance: 20 km (12.4 mi) • Power Consumption: Low power consumption • DDM: Yes
This SFP+ fiber module is hot-swappable, making upgrades and replacements seamless by minimizing network disruptions.
